As we've talked about before, it's time to renovate our upstairs kids bathroom, affectionately known as the Blue Beauty. {If you want to catch up, here's a post with a mood board.}
So last week we said goodbye to all that blue! My awesome brother-in-law/contractor ripped out the vanity and toilet first.
By the end of the day, the bathroom was looking like this! And since I took this pic, the old tub has been taken out, the plumbers have put in the new tub and surround, and the electricians have done a little wiring upgrade. It's just a little hard to get in there during the day to sneak a picture!
In the meantime, I did a little shopping and picked up all of this plumbing. I really wanted to stick with a single handle faucet...something tells me little Freckle Girl would burn herself if she had to use both a hot and cold knob. We'll probably also replace the shower head with a hand-held one. It's just easier to rinse off all the monkeys that way.
I also ordered this vanity from Home Depot. We have a weird little nook to fit it in so we couldn't go with something in stock. Luckily it was delivered within a few days. By the way, have you noticed that most vanities are on legs nowadays? I just can't imagine being able to keep it clean under there. So I went with one that goes right to the floor.
